• Страница 1 из 1
  • 1
Скрипт замены слов на странице
stafopit Оффлайн
Проверенный
1
Дата: Четверг, 2016-03-10, 15:06 | Сообщение # 1
Парни, приветствую!
Делаю английскую версию сайта (урезанную) на базе одного модуля. Столкнулся вот с какой проблемой. Даты материалов, комментариев и тд выводит на русском.

Дайте, пожалуйста, легкий скрипт замены слов, что бы на странице можно было заменить
Январь на January
Февраль на February
и т.д.

Заранее спасибо!
Профиль
Dukhovnik Оффлайн
Проверенный
22
Дата: Четверг, 2016-03-10, 16:15 | Сообщение # 2
Сделай вывод даты добавления с дополнительного поля и каждый раз пиши то, какое нужно.
И нагружать скриптом не нужно будет


Помню Урааа в виде социальной сети…
Профиль
Frilanser Оффлайн
Проверенный
2
Дата: Четверг, 2016-03-10, 16:20 | Сообщение # 3
Пишите по контактам поможем.

Напишем сайт, скрипт - любой тематики и сложности, в макс. быстрые сроки!.. Предоставляем SEO услуги для продвижения групп и сайтов!. За подробностями обращайтесь по Контактам: vk.com/frilanser | Skype: spammrac ...
Профиль
BLAzER Оффлайн
Проверенный
86
Дата: Четверг, 2016-03-10, 17:05 | Сообщение # 4
stafopit, лови


У скуки есть светлая сторона. Скучающие люди нередко ищут возможность сделать добрые дела, поскольку развлечения им надоели и не привносят смысл в их жизнь.
Профиль
stafopit Оффлайн
Проверенный
1
Дата: Суббота, 2016-03-12, 03:30 | Сообщение # 5
Подскажите, пожалуйста, как скрипт правильно применить сразу к нескольким классам разных дивов?

Код
<script type="text/javascript">
$('.class_1').each(function () {
Профиль
Вовчик Оффлайн
Проверенный
26
Дата: Суббота, 2016-03-12, 09:00 | Сообщение # 6
Код
<script type="text/javascript">
$('.class_1, .class_2, .class_3').each(function () {


гуляю на Webo4ka.Ru:)
Профиль
uCode Оффлайн
Проверенный
0
Дата: Суббота, 2016-03-12, 13:06 | Сообщение # 7
Замена стандартных слов ?

Смотреть фильмы, мультфильмы и сериалы онлайн
Профиль
stafopit Оффлайн
Проверенный
1
Дата: Суббота, 2016-03-12, 13:25 | Сообщение # 8
Вовчик, всем большое спасибо за помощь. Я пошел таким путем. Справедливости ради отмечу, что основа скрипта взята из того, который скобки убирает в меню категорий.

Вдруг кому-то еще понадобится. Готовое решение:

Код
<script type="text/javascript">
$('.class_1, .class_2, .class_3').each(function () {
$(this).html($(this).html().replace(/Января/g, 'January'));
$(this).html($(this).html().replace(/Февраля/g, 'February'));
$(this).html($(this).html().replace(/Марта/g, 'March'));
$(this).html($(this).html().replace(/Апреля/g, 'April'));
$(this).html($(this).html().replace(/Мая/g, 'May'));
$(this).html($(this).html().replace(/Июня/g, 'June'));
$(this).html($(this).html().replace(/Июля/g, 'July'));
$(this).html($(this).html().replace(/Августа/g, 'August'));
$(this).html($(this).html().replace(/Сентября/g, 'September'));
$(this).html($(this).html().replace(/Октября/g, 'October'));
$(this).html($(this).html().replace(/Ноября/g, 'November'));
$(this).html($(this).html().replace(/Декабря/g, 'December'));
$(this).html($(this).html().replace(/в/g, 'in'));
});
</script>


Скрипт работает быстро, страницу не грузит.


Сообщение отредактировал stafopit - Суббота, 2016-03-12, 13:26
Профиль
Вовчик Оффлайн
Проверенный
26
Дата: Суббота, 2016-03-12, 14:43 | Сообщение # 9
еще быстрее:

Код
<script type="text/javascript">
$('.class_1, .class_2, .class_3').each(function () {
$(this).html($(this).html().replace(/Января/g, 'January').replace(/Февраля/g, 'February').replace(/Марта/g, 'March').replace(/Апреля/g, 'April').replace(/Мая/g, 'May').replace(/Июня/g, 'June').replace(/Июля/g, 'July').replace(/Августа/g, 'August').replace(/Сентября/g, 'September').replace(/Октября/g, 'October').replace(/Ноября/g, 'November').replace(/Декабря/g, 'December').replace(/в/g, 'in'));
// by Вовчик
});
</script>


гуляю на Webo4ka.Ru:)
Профиль
stafopit Оффлайн
Проверенный
1
Дата: Суббота, 2016-03-12, 16:29 | Сообщение # 10
Вовчик, спасибо, тезка! Момента выполнения скрипта не видно, страницы загружаются сразу с английскими датами, загружаются без тормозов.
Профиль
Вовчик Оффлайн
Проверенный
26
Дата: Суббота, 2016-03-12, 20:50 | Сообщение # 11
stafopit, ;)

гуляю на Webo4ka.Ru:)
Профиль
stafopit Оффлайн
Проверенный
1
Дата: Воскресенье, 2016-03-13, 12:27 | Сообщение # 12
Вовчик, а можно ли каким-то образом еще заменить русское слово "Добавить" на кнопке?

Код
<input class="manFlSbm" id="drF16" style="font-weight:bold;" value="Добавить" onclick="document.getElementById('doSmbBt').click();" type="button">
Профиль
Вовчик Оффлайн
Проверенный
26
Дата: Воскресенье, 2016-03-13, 13:44 | Сообщение # 13
ками-либо образом можно...

Код
<script type="text/javascript">$("#drF16").val("dobaviti");</script>


гуляю на Webo4ka.Ru:)
Профиль
  • Страница 1 из 1
  • 1
Поиск: